Anti-Pseudomonas immunoglobulin. IV. Combined anti-Pseudomonas immunoglobulin and Pseudomonas vaccine immunotherapy of burned patients--clinical investigations.

Abstract

Sheep anti-Pseudomonas immunoglobulin and Pseudomonas vaccine were used for combined immunotherapy in 55 severely burned patients. The results of clinical investigations show that active and passive immunization in the early state of thermal injury increases the anti-Pseudomonas agglutinin titer, diminish the threat of Pseudomonas sepsis and death and significantly accelerate the recovery.
